G General

Smart Tip Jar LSL Script (Copy/Mod) – Customizable Pay Options, Auto Messages, and Dynamic Hovertext Display

Smart Tip Jar LSL Script (Copy/Mod) – Customizable Pay Options, Auto Messages, and Dynamic Hovertext Display
Details
Features
Contents
Reviews

Introducing the Smart Tip Jar LSL Script (Copy/Mod) — a sleek, efficient, and fully customizable tipping system designed specifically for Second Life creators, DJs, performers, and venue owners. This script is ideal for anyone who wants a smooth, professional, and reliable way to accept donations or tips with a personal touch.

Modified by Jubaerk, this version adds enhanced functionality and flexibility to your traditional tip jar setup. With features like default pay options, customizable hovertext, and automatic thank-you messages, it ensures your visitors enjoy a seamless tipping experience while you stay in full control of your setup. Whether you’re managing a club, hosting live events, or simply collecting support for your creative work, this script provides a refined solution to handle transactions with ease and style.

At its core, the Smart Tip Jar Script is built around Second Life’s secure payment system. The script automatically recognizes when someone pays your object, processes the tip, and sends a personalized acknowledgment to the tipper. It even displays the owner’s name dynamically, ensuring that every copy of your tip jar feels personal and polished.

One of the standout features of this script is the custom pay choice list. Instead of relying on static or default Linden Lab payment buttons, you can predefine the amounts that users see when they right-click and choose "Pay." This gives you complete control over how much you want to suggest to your tippers. For example, you can set it to show buttons like L$100, L$200, L$400, and L$500, or edit the list to your own preferred values — perfect for different event scales or venues.

Another thoughtful addition is the default pay value system. The first option is automatically selected when someone opens the payment menu, ensuring quick and effortless tipping. You can set this default to any amount that fits your audience or venue’s typical donation size, giving users an instant and intuitive payment experience.

Aesthetic customization is also a priority. The hovertext display on the tip jar object clearly shows the owner’s name, making it easy for tippers to know who they’re supporting. You can change the hovertext color using RGB vector values, allowing it to match your theme, environment, or brand colors. For example, <1,0,0> gives you red text, <0,1,0> gives green, <1,1,1> gives white, and so on — total creative freedom in how your jar looks in-world.

The Smart Tip Jar Script is lightweight and performance-friendly. It does not store unnecessary data, ensuring your Second Life region remains lag-free even if multiple jars are active at once. The script resets cleanly upon rezzing, which means it automatically updates ownership and prepares itself to receive payments without any manual setup.

The money() event is designed with both efficiency and user engagement in mind. Every time someone donates, the system records the total tips received during the session and sends a friendly thank-you message directly to the tipper. This small personal touch helps create a positive experience, encouraging more generosity and connection between performer and audience.

Additionally, because this script comes with Copy and Modify permissions, you can easily duplicate it for multiple setups or edit it to suit your own creative needs. Want to add sound effects, particles, or a leaderboard? The foundation is flexible enough to expand upon, making it ideal for scripters, club owners, and shopkeepers who love customization.

The Smart Tip Jar Script is perfect for:

Musicians and DJs who perform live and want a simple tipping solution.

Artists and creators displaying work at exhibitions or galleries.

Venue owners running clubs, cafés, or events that rely on donations.

Store owners wanting to provide customers with a quick donation or support button.

Anyone who values clean code, efficiency, and reliable LSL scripting performance.

In short, this is more than just another tip jar script — it’s a smart, customizable, and user-friendly donation tool that can adapt to your brand and audience. It keeps your experience professional, rewarding, and visually polished without the need for complicated setup or configuration.

Get this script, drop it into your object, and start accepting tips instantly. A true must-have for any serious Second Life creator or event host.

  • Custom Pay Options: Predefine up to four payment amounts for your tippers
  • Editable Default Pay Value: Choose your default tip amount for faster and smooth
  • Personalized Hovertext Display: Automatically shows the owner’s name in color
  • Automatic Thank-You Messages: Sends an instant message to donors,
  • Copy/Mod Permissions: Duplicate and modify freely — perfect for customizing